Police Make 50 Drug Arrests in a Month at Allentown's Dorney Park

Police say they made dozens of drug arrests at a Pennsylvania amusement park.

WFMZ-TV reports South Whitehall Township Police Chief John Christman reported Wednesday night that officers made 50 drug arrests in July at Dorney Park & Wildwater Kingdom.

He says police made eight arrests in the park and its parking lot for marijuana possession on Sunday.

The department has two full-time officers working 40 hours a week patrolling the park. This is the second year the township and amusement park have entered into a services agreement.
